Brett Posted February 22, 2023 Share Posted February 22, 2023 Hi All, I have a 55 gallon with 7 reticulated hillstream loaches and 6 leopard danios. I was thinking about adding a school of dwarf chain loaches but am concerned about their “semi aggressive” label and them picking on the hillstream loaches. Anyone with experience? CJs Aquatics Posted February 22, 2023 Share Posted February 22, 2023 I think the tank would be large enough for the loaches to establish territories. They can be a bit scrappy in my experience but it has rarely led to high undo stress or any real damage, unless your a snail, small enough to fit in there mouth, or they just woke up on the wrong side of the rock. Speaking of, line of sight breaks, hides, (places that each fish can escape to if they are being bullied) and making sure to target feed each species and keep them full would resolve most issues in most cases. I don’t see why it wouldn’t be possible with proper preparation and monitoring.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
